Product Description

From the Back Cover

Every Stone a Story is a collection of stories gleaned from Manitoba’s buried history. Each is illustrated with a photograph of a headstone and each describes the life, death and/or experiences of someone buried in a particular cemetery. The stories are often about the famous or infamous, but equally often they are about people little known outside their communities, but who have done something extraordinary. The stories are grouped according to their topics: politicians, artists, and sportsmen and women, crimes and scandals, accidents and disasters, and pioneers.

About the Author

Charles Brawn was born in Saskatchewan, but has lived in Brandon since 1949. Long an avid reader, he began to write about his home province following retirement. Most days he spends between four and six hours researching and writing about topics of interest, including visits to area cemeteries.
